Hi everyone,

I own a MacBook Pro 15" Mid-2010.

It has been acting very slow and crashing some apps from time to time, which is very unusual for a Mac. This has been happening before I upgraded to Lion.

The two applications that seem to crash all the time are MSN Messenger and Adium (IM too). Skype crashes every time I close it.

I'm sort of a newbie, but after reading in a forum, what I did was:

-Boot holding Command+P+R three times
-Boot using Command+S
-Boot in safe mode and run the diskutil in the terminal.

I'm not sure this is hard disk related or something. I'm considering reformatting and resintalling from a Time Machine backup, but I'm not sure any problems will come back with it, or if it's the best solution.

Any ideas?

Download the program Yasu and run all the routines. Make sure you let the program reboot you Mac. Then after the program reboots your Mac immediately manually reboot again and this will completely rebuild your shutdown/startup system cache.

IMHO these cleaning routine should be done about once every 3 to 4 months. This will keep OS X run lean and clean and it will almost like new.

Also for application updating (to stay up on bug fixes) use the free program AppFresh. This might help with the programs crashing by getting all the updates for the programs.
